The filtration unit employs various techniques, including sedimentation, membrane filtration, and ultraviolet (UV) sterilization, to purify the collected water. Sedimentation allows heavier particles to settle at the bottom, while membrane filtration removes smaller contaminants. UV treatment ensures that any bacteria or pathogens present in the water are effectively killed, making the water safe for reuse.

Moreover, the type of netting used is not just about safety; it also impacts the functionality of the game itself. Professional paintball fields utilize specific netting materials designed to withstand the harsh conditions of the game, such as impacts from paintballs and exposure to varying weather conditions. The most common materials for paintball netting include heavy-duty polyethylene, which offers durability without sacrificing visibility. This transparency allows spectators to enjoy watching the game without obstructed views while ensuring the safety of everyone involved.
